The saying "All politics is local" roughly means the local constituents tend to care about things that affect them.

Explanation:

Localism encompasses the political and social ideologies and philosophies that prioritize the local issues over national politics.

It conveys the truth that, since ancient Greece, politics is a matter of citizens, in other words, of the inhabitants of the city. Hommo politicus is, before anything else, a being who cares about the issues of everyday life, in which the affairs of his city are the most direct.
